Why Romantic AI’s Privacy Record Sends Shoppers Elsewhere
The privacy record is the biggest reason people start hunting for romantic AI alternatives with better privacy. Mozilla’s Privacy Not Included review, published in February 2024, ran the app through its tracker detection and found “24,354 trackers within 1 minute of use.” The same review raised a second concern: Romantic AI’s terms allowed data transfers abroad without clearly disclosing the destination, which Mozilla flagged as a possible GDPR breach.
That was in 2024. What you’d find in August 2026 suggests the underlying setup hasn’t changed much. The Romantic AI homepage still loads Yandex Metrica, a Russian-owned analytics service. The shipped configuration still names a zeustrack.io error endpoint, the same tracker Mozilla called out two years earlier. The privacy policy’s own analytics list mentions neither. To be precise, those tracker names persist in the shipped config as of August 2026, but there’s no evidence here that data still flows to Russia.
Then there’s the training angle. Your chats train Romantic AI’s models under a waiver, and there’s no opt-out. If you want your conversations kept out of future training runs, this app isn’t built for that.
Who Actually Runs Romantic AI, and What Its Refund and Training Terms Mean
Beyond the privacy concerns, there’s the question of who you’re actually paying. Romantic AI is operated by Just Web It Oy, based in Espoo, Finland, trading as Zemomedia. That matters if you like to trace who runs a service before handing over a card number, because the operator’s identity is not prominent on the app’s marketing pages.
The refund policy makes committing even harder. The terms state plainly: “All subscription purchases are final, and we do not provide refunds.” The EU’s 14-day right of withdrawal, which normally protects consumers who buy digital services, does not apply per those same terms. So if you subscribe and change your mind the next day, you’re out the money, and because there’s no public web pricing on the Romantic AI site, you can’t compare costs against other apps before you sign up. The only prices you’ll find are buried in the Apple and Google listings.
The most recent wrinkle comes from paying subscribers themselves. Recent Apple reviews show users reporting days of silence from the app, meaning the companion isn’t responding at all for stretches at a time. For anyone weighing romantic AI competitors, that’s a service-reliability risk on top of the pricing and privacy questions, and it’s worth weighing against apps that publish their rules, costs, and uptime more openly.

Nomi: One Flat Price and a No-Sell Policy, With the Strongest Memory
Nomi is the flat-price answer to every complaint Romantic AI shoppers tend to have. One fee covers voice calls, group chats, and images, and there’s no separate credit meter or token drain to worry about. If you want ai companion apps with good memory and a straightforward bill, this is the first app worth your time.
The pricing is simple: $15.99 per month, $39.99 per quarter, or $99.99 per year, all verified in August 2026. That single subscription bundles voice, group chats, and images, so you won’t hit a paywall for a feature you assumed was included. On the privacy front, the operator, Glimpse.ai, Inc., a Maryland corporation, states plainly that it does not and will not sell or rent personal information. That’s a direct, public answer to the tracker and data-transfer concerns that pushed you away from Romantic AI in the first place.
Where Nomi stands out is memory. In a comparative test, Nomi caught 23 of 25 random facts weeks after they were introduced, while Kindroid, the runner-up, caught 14. That gap is the difference between a companion that remembers your birthday and one that asks you the same question three times. If relationship continuity and long-term recall matter to you, Nomi is the pick.
Before you commit, a few caveats worth knowing:
- Generated images are filtered, so you won’t get nude photos no matter what you ask for.
- All payments are nonrefundable, which removes the safety net if the app doesn’t click with you.
- Because of that refund policy, you should test the free tier or a short plan before paying for a full year.
Kindroid: Real Voice and Video Calls With Published Rules
Kindroid is the answer for anyone who wants their ai companion to actually talk back. It’s the only app in this set with real-time V3 voice calls, live since July 2026, and lip-synced video calls that arrived in March 2026. No other alternative here matches that combination. If voice or video is the whole point of the upgrade, this is the one to pick.

On the web, Kindroid runs $13.99 per month or $139.99 per year, both verified in August 2026. The app store listing might show a slightly different figure, but the web plan is what you can count on. That single subscription covers the core app, and the voice and video features come built in rather than as separate bolt-ons you have to discover later.
Before you commit, the caveats matter more than usual:
- Add-ons stack. The $24.99 Ultra tier requires Standard first, and the $59.99 MAX tier requires both, so the advertised top price is not one plan. You’re looking at multiple subscriptions layered together.
- Refunds are refused. There’s no safety net here, so Kindroid is for readers who are sure they want voice and video and accept the no-refund rule before paying.
That stacking is the one thing to watch, since the headline numbers don’t tell you the full cost until you dig into the tier requirements. The flat web price and the voice and video capability make it a strong contender among the best ai companion apps 2026 has to offer, provided you’re comfortable with the no-refund policy going in.
Candy.ai: The Closest Like-for-Like at a Knowable Price
If you want the visual experience Romantic AI promised but with prices you can actually see before you commit, Candy.ai is the closest match on this list.
Candy.ai costs $13.99 per month, or $3.99 per month billed annually at $47.88, both verified in August 2026. That makes it the closest visual-feature match to Romantic AI at a price you can verify ahead of time, with no digging through store listings required. Text chat is free, and every paid plan includes 100 tokens per month for images, voice, and calls, so the baseline cost isn’t hidden behind a paywall you only discover after subscribing.
One thing sets Candy.ai apart from the other three apps here: it honors the EU/UK 14-day withdrawal right with a prorated deduction. That’s rare in this category, where nonrefundable terms are the norm, and it gives you a small safety window if the app doesn’t fit in the first couple of weeks.
The caveats are worth writing down before you pay:
- Tokens expire each billing period, so unused credits don’t carry over.
- Refunds close after 24 hours and are void once you’ve spent 20 tokens, which narrows that safety window considerably.
- Your chats train the models, with no opt-out.
- There’s no native app. You’re working in a browser the whole time, which matters if you wanted the phone-app experience Romantic AI offers.
That last point is the biggest trade-off. Candy.ai delivers the closest like-for-like visual features at a knowable price, but you give up the native mobile experience and accept that your conversations feed the model training. For some shoppers that’s a fair exchange. For others, the browser-only setup alone rules it out.
OurDream: Every Credit Rate Published Up Front
OurDream is the pick for anyone whose problem with Romantic AI isn’t the subscription itself, but the way the Hearts meter spends without telling you what anything costs. It keeps the same subscription-plus-credit structure you already know, but flips the one thing that makes that model frustrating: every rate is published before you commit.
An in-chat image costs 5 coins, a voice call runs 50 coins per minute, and video comes in at 100 coins per 5 seconds. That’s the entire rate card, out in the open, so there’s no moment where you burn through credits and wonder what just happened. Token math is usually hidden in this category until after you’ve paid, but OurDream doesn’t do that.
A plan costs $19.99 per month, or $119.88 per year paid upfront, which works out to a $9.99 per month equivalent. Both figures were verified in August 2026. That subscription includes 1,000 coins per month, and because the rates are published, you can do the math before you ever hand over a card: 200 in-chat images, 20 minutes of voice calls, or some mix of both. You won’t get surprised after checkout by a feature you thought was included.
Before you commit, the caveats:
- OurDream is web only. There’s no native iOS or Android app, so if you want a companion sitting on your phone’s home screen, Nomi, Kindroid, or Candy.ai are the better fit.
- The credit meter still exists. It’s transparent now, but you’re still budgeting coins each month rather than paying one flat fee for everything.
- The annual plan requires the money upfront, so you’re committing to the full year at $119.88 rather than testing with a single month first.

The Nomi ai vs kindroid question comes down to what you do with the app daily. Nomi wins on memory and flat pricing: one fee covers everything, and the recall gap is big, 23 of 25 facts retained weeks later versus Kindroid’s 14. If you want a companion that builds a long-term relationship with you, Nomi is the answer. But Kindroid is the only one here with real-time voice and lip-synced video calls, and if hearing your companion talk back is the whole point, no amount of memory makes up for that. Both publish their rules and operator details, so neither is hiding anything from you.
Candy.ai bundles text chat, images, voice, and calls at a price you can verify before paying, which makes it the easiest like-for-like swap from Romantic AI. But the tokens expire every billing period, and your chats train the models with no opt-out. That combination makes Candy.ai best for short-term visual use, where you want the image-heavy experience without committing months of conversation to a service that uses it for training.
OurDream is the transparency pick, the only app here that publishes its full credit meter before you sign up. But that openness comes with a trade-off you should do the math on: video runs 100 coins per 5 seconds, and your 1,000 monthly coins buy only about 50 seconds of video. The in-chat images at 5 coins each are the better value, but if video is your main draw, the meter drains faster than you’d expect.
If you’re weighing the best romantic AI alternatives 2026 has to offer, here’s the bottom line: Candy.ai is closest to Romantic AI for visual features, while Nomi and Kindroid are the better fits for long-term relationship memory and voice or video. The right choice depends on which feature you reach for every day: if it’s images, Candy.ai; if it’s conversation that remembers, Nomi; if it’s hearing your companion talk, Kindroid; and if it’s knowing exactly what everything costs before you pay, OurDream.
